I have been looking around for awhile now and I finally found a new buddy for my dwarf, Big.
Please met Ferd the goat!!
I was so picky and I have most likely been out to at least 5 different places looking at goats and been e-mail even more people asking about them.
I really wanted to get the right goat for Big. I needing something that was gentle, non-aggressive (especially around food), didn't bunt, preferably a male, and got along with horses..Well that is Ferd in a nutshell.
He is a pygmy and 3 years old. He is a single goat right now, but does and visits my neighbor’s pygmies a few hours in the veneing until we find another goat.
